Should I go to the ER if I get chest pain weeks after my stent?

Chest pain weeks after a stent should be treated as an emergency until proven otherwise, because it can signal in-stent restenosis, stent thrombosis, or a new blockage, and calling 911 is safer than driving yourself. Warning signs that mean immediate ER care include pressure or tightness lasting more than a few minutes, pain spreading to the arm, jaw, neck, or back, shortness of breath, sweating, nausea, or fainting, especially if rest or nitroglycerin does not help. Milder, brief, or clearly reproducible discomfort may stem from chest wall healing after the procedure, acid reflux, anxiety, or deconditioning, but only a clinician can safely make that distinction. Several factors matter, including how long ago your stent was placed, whether you have missed any doses of antiplatelet medication, and how this pain compares to the symptoms you had before your procedure, so see below to understand more.

Why chest pain can happen after a stent

A stent is a small mesh tube that props open a blocked coronary artery. After stent placement:

  • The artery lining needs time to heal over the stent, usually 4–6 weeks.
  • You’ll be on blood thinners (antiplatelet meds) to prevent clots inside the stent.
  • Your heart muscle may still be recovering from the injury that caused the blockage.

Because of these factors, you may feel:

  • Mild chest discomfort or “twinges” around the stent site.
  • Chest tightness during exercise until your heart gets stronger.
  • Occasional sharp jabs or muscle soreness from chest wall irritation.

These are often harmless. But chest pain can also signal something more serious—so it pays to be aware of warning signs.

Common non-emergency causes

  1. Musculoskeletal pain
    – From bruising or muscle strain around the chest wall.
    – Feels sharp when you press on the ribs or move your arm/shoulder.

  2. Pericarditis
    – Mild inflammation of the sac around the heart.
    – Often burns or aches better when you lean forward.

  3. Acid reflux (GERD)
    – Burning pain in the center of the chest, sometimes after meals or when lying down.
    – May come with a sour taste or burping.

  4. Stable angina
    – Predictable chest tightness with exertion, relieved by rest or nitroglycerin.
    – Usually lasts less than 5–10 minutes.

  5. Stent-related “healing pains”
    – Nerve endings growing over the stent can cause brief twinges.
    – Not usually related to your heartbeat or activity level.

Serious causes that need prompt evaluation

Even weeks after a stent, you can develop:

  • In-stent restenosis
    • Scar tissue can narrow the stented segment again.
    • Symptoms mimic angina: pressure, heaviness, squeezing.

  • Stent thrombosis
    • A clot forms inside the stent, blocking blood flow.
    • Can happen early (within 30 days) or late (after several weeks).

  • Heart attack (myocardial infarction)
    • May occur at the stent site or in another artery.

  • Aortic dissection (rare)
    • Tearing pain radiating to the back, very severe.

Warning signs (red flags)

Seek emergency care (call 911 in the U.S.) if you have chest pain PLUS any of these:

  • Sudden, crushing or squeezing pain in the center of your chest
  • Pain spreading to your jaw, neck, shoulders, arms (especially left arm)
  • Shortness of breath at rest or with minimal effort
  • Sweating, nausea or vomiting
  • Feeling faint, dizzy or lightheaded
  • Rapid or irregular heartbeat
  • Sudden weakness or numbness in face, arm or leg
  • Severe pain between the shoulder blades

When to go to the ER vs. when to wait

Scenario Action
Any red-flag symptom Go to the ER immediately
New, worsening chest pain with stable vital signs but scary features (radiation, nausea, shortness of breath) Go to the ER
Mild, brief twinges, reproducible by pressing on ribs Safe to monitor, contact your cardiologist if persistent
Burning after meals, lying down, no other symptoms Try antacids, see your primary doctor or gastroenterologist
Predictable chest tightness on exertion, relieved by nitroglycerin Call your cardiologist; you may need a stress test

What to do before you go

  • Stop any activity that brings on pain.
  • Take your prescribed nitroglycerin (if you have it): up to three doses, five minutes apart. If pain persists after the first dose, call 911.
  • Keep your medication list handy (stent patients are usually on aspirin plus another antiplatelet like clopidogrel, ticagrelor or prasugrel).
  • Do not delay if you’re in doubt—time is muscle in heart problems.

Preventing chest pain after a stent

  • Take your antiplatelet medications exactly as prescribed.
  • Attend all follow-up appointments with your cardiologist.
  • Engage in a cardiac rehab program if recommended—supervised exercise helps your heart heal.
  • Manage risk factors:
    • Quit smoking.
    • Control blood pressure, cholesterol and diabetes.
    • Eat a heart-healthy diet (low in salt, saturated fat).
    • Exercise regularly but start slowly based on your doctor’s advice.

FAQs

Q: Is any chest discomfort always an emergency?
A: No. Brief twinges that happen with certain movements and go away are usually harmless. But if you feel pressure, crushing pain, or anything that scares you, err on the side of caution and seek help.

Q: How long should I expect some discomfort after stent placement?
A: Most healing pains fade in 4–6 weeks. If discomfort persists beyond that or changes in character, let your cardiologist know.

Q: Can emotional stress cause chest pain after a stent?
A: Yes. Anxiety and panic attacks can mimic heart pain. But you should still have any new chest pain evaluated, especially if you’ve had heart disease.
